Dutch
Etymology
- (Drenthe) First attested as Het Loo in 1792. Derived from lo (“light forest”).
- (Noord-Brabant) First attested as de Loo in 1897. Derived from lo (“light forest”).
Pronunciation
- IPA(key): /də ˈloː/
- Hyphenation: De Loo
- Rhymes: -oː
Proper noun
De Loo n
- a hamlet in Coevorden, Drenthe, Netherlands
- a hamlet in Geldrop-Mierlo, North Brabant, Netherlands
